School Overview
Crocker Farm Elementary School, located in Amherst, Massachusetts, is a prominent public school serving students in the Amherst-Pelham Regional School District. The school is known for its commitment to fostering a supportive and inclusive community, focusing on the social, emotional, and academic development of its diverse student body. By emphasizing a holistic approach to education, Crocker Farm strives to create an environment where children feel encouraged to explore their curiosities while developing essential foundational skills.
The school’s curriculum and culture reflect the progressive values of the Amherst community, often highlighting project-based learning and an appreciation for global citizenship. With a dedicated staff and an active parent-teacher involvement, the school prioritizes collaborative partnerships between families and educators. Their campus is designed to be a welcoming space that integrates learning with the natural environment, aiming to provide a well-rounded educational experience that prepares students for their transition to the upper elementary grades and beyond.
